2023年6月26日发(作者:)
核心提示:由于M9 的分辨率高达960x640,像素密度达到了320dpi (xhdpi),因此必须使用特定配置才能满足高清无 缩放的界面效果。而GOOGLE 官方SDK
模拟器并不支持显示到320dpi 清晰度(只支持到240dpi 即hdpi),因此 必须使用M9SDK 的模拟器才能最直观的开发出M9 适用的高清版本...
目录:
一、M9 SDK 安装
1) 准备工作
2) SDK 下载
3) 安装
二、设备驱动安装
三、M9 SDK 开发指引
1) 应用程序添加xhdpi 高清图片资源
2) Meizu 自定制类说明
魅族M9 SDK_测试版_0.1下载 /pc/
一、M9 SDK安装
1) 准备工作
a. 下载安装JDK5 or JDK6
b. 下载安装Eclipse /downloads/
推荐eclipse3.4(Ganymede)
Eclipse3.5(Galileo)
c. 下载安装ADT 插件
打开Eclipse 的具体方法如下:
Eclipse 3.4 (Ganymede) Eclipse 3.5 (Galileo)
1 启动Eclipse,在弹出窗口中选择“Help> ”,点击“AvailableSoftware ”.
2 点击“ ”
3 在“Add Site”对话框中,在“location”位置输入URL:/android/eclipse/
注:如果你在连接远程站点的时候碰到不能连接的问题,你可以尝试使用“http”来替换URL 中的“https”。(基于安全原因,“https”是首选)点击"OK"。
4 返回到"install"窗口,你应该可以看到
此URL 所有的插件列表,选择"Developer
Tools"旁边的勾选框,然后点击"Install"。 5 在接下来的安装窗口中, "Android
DDMS" 和"Android Development Tools" 将会被选中,然后点击"Next"。
6 阅读并接受许可协议, 然后点击"Finish"。
7 重启Eclipse.
8 启动Eclipse, 然后选择"Help > Install New Softare"。
9 在"install"窗口中,点击""。
10 在"Add Site"的"name"中输入远程站点的名称(如"android plugin")。在"location"位置输入远程站点的URL:/android/eclipse/
注:如果你在连接远程站点的时候碰到不能连接的问题,你可以尝试使用"http"来替换URL 中的"https"。(基于安全原因,"https"是首选)点击"OK"。
11 返回到"install"窗口,你现在可以看到在列表中已经添加了"Developer
Tools"。选择"Developer Tools"左边的勾选框,它会自动选择嵌套的Android
DDMS 的工具和Android 开发工具。
12 点击"Next"。
13 在出现的"install Details"对话框中,"Android DDMS" 和"Android
DevelopmentTools" 将会出现在列表框中。点击"Next"阅读并接受许可协议并安装任何依赖关系,然后单击"Finish"。
14 重启Eclipse.
2) SDK 下载
a.登录 官方网站下载M9 SDK。
3) 安装
a. 将下载到的SDK 文件解压出来比如在相应的目录:D:M9SDK-windows(android-sdk_2.2)android-sdk_2.2_windows
b. 在Eclipse 中设置android 目录
打开Eclipse -->window -->Preferences 在SDK Location 中添加android sdk
所在目录(如下图) c. 创建AVD (Android Virtual Device )(如下图)
打开Eclipse --> window --> Android SDK and AVD Manager
选择Virtual Device 点击New 按钮
Target 选择android platform (此处选择Android 2.2-API Level 8)
创建sdcard (此处创建SDCARD 大小为128M)
选择emulator skins(分辨率,选择DVGA960)
有以下几种emulator skins:
• DVGA960(640x960, high density, normal screen)
• QVGA (240x320, low density, small screen)
• WQVGA (240x400, low density, normal screen)
• FWQVGA (240x432, low density, normal screen)
• HVGA (320x480, medium density, normal screen)
• WVGA800 (480x800, high density, normal screen)
• WVGA854 (480x854 high density, normal screen)
d. 运行模拟器:模拟器创建完成后(如下图d.1),”Start”开始启动模拟器,点击“Scale display to real size”,设置适
当的模拟器屏幕大小(此处设置的Screen Size 为7 in),点击”launch”启动模拟器。
图d.1
d. 模拟器启动成功
二、设备驱动安装
1,开启设备(M9)中的USB 调试模式(设置-> USB 和开发模式-> USB 调试)。 2,通过USB 连接设备到PC。
3,第一次连接的会要求安装设备驱动,具体步骤如下:
A, 在控制面板中,打开设备管理器。
B, 在设备管理器列表中可见到有未知的Android 设备(如图1 红圈所示)。
图1
C, 在对应的设备处点击鼠标右键,选择“更新驱动程序软件”(如图2 红圈所示)。
D,选择“浏览计算机以查找驱动程序软件”。
E,点击“从计算机的设备驱动程序列表中选择”。
F,点击“下一步”。
G,点击“从磁盘安装”。
H,点击“浏览”,选择SDK 解压缩文件中的“usb_driver”文件夹,点击确定。
I,点击“下一步”。
J,此时,会弹出安全警告,选择”是”。并在windows 安全警告信息中选择“始终安装此驱动程序软件”。
L,安装成功,点击关闭。
三、M9 SDK开发指引
1) 应用程序添加xhdpi高清图片资源
由于M9 的分辨率高达960x640,像素密度达到了320dpi (xhdpi),因此必须使用特定配置才能满足高清无 缩放的界面效果。而GOOGLE 官方SDK 模拟器并不支持显示到320dpi 清晰度(只支持到240dpi 即hdpi),因此
必须使用M9SDK 的模拟器才能最直观的开发出M9 适用的高清版本应用程序。
当然,使用GOOGLE 官方SDK 开发的hdpi 清晰度的应用程序也能在M9 上运行良好。但是如果要发挥M9
的高清屏幕的优势,则必须在应用程序的res 目前中添加相应的xhdpi 的资源(图片素材)。
xhdpi资源的添加方法:
1,在应用程序资源文件夹中(“..res”),新建“drawable-xhdpi”文件夹。
2,将应用所属的图片资源文件拷贝至“..resdrawable-xhdpi”目录下即可。
2) Meizu自定制类说明
M9SDK 包含了如下自定制类:
:
TabActivityPlus
:
AlphabetIndexerPlus
ButtonBarLinearLayout
TabHostPlus
TabWidgetPlus
TextInfoProgressBar
具体方法和功能说明请参照“..M9SDK-windows(android-sdk_2.2)android-sdk_2.2_”
发布者:admin,转转请注明出处:http://www.yc00.com/xiaochengxu/1687753689a39572.html
评论列表(0条)